Sen. Patrick Testin, a member of the Wisconsin State Senate representing the 24th District, recently used his social media platform to inform constituents about developments related to hunting and legislative news in Wisconsin.
On July 21, 2025, Sen. Testin posted: "Want to know your chances of bagging a deer, bear or game bird this fall? The state Department of Natural Resources has released the forecast for the upcoming hunting season to give local residents a better idea of what to expect when they head out later this year. On July 24, Sen. Testin informed followers about new opportunities for those interested in promoting hunting safety and participation: "The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ources is now accepting applications for the Hunter Recruitment, Retention and Reactivation Grant Program.
